Bowzer’s Rock-N- Roll Party Volume VII brings together an amazing roster of talents who will bring audiences back to the golden era of 45 rpm hits that ruled the jukeboxes, transistor radios and turntables of an earlier time.  Lou Christie is sure to perform his hits “Lightnin’ Strikes,” “Two Faces Have I” and “The Gypsy Cried.”  Lesley Gore delivers prime nostalgia with songs like “It’s My Party,” “You Don’t Own Me” and “Maybe I Know.”  It’s time to shout out “Wooly Bully” when Sam The Sham returns with his signature hit and his own wild version of “Li’l Red Riding Hood.” The Original Comets return by popular demand.  As lively as ever, the group revs up the room with classics like “Rock Around The Clock,” “Shake, Rattle and Roll” and “See You Later, Alligator.” Joey Dee and The Starliters bring in their trademark hits “Peppermint Twist” and “Shout.”    Wanda Jackson brings in the unforgettable pulsing beat of “Let’s Have A Party.”   The Soul Survivors  add romance with “Expressway To Your Heart.”    Charlie Gracie performs his favorites “Butterfly” and “Fabulous.”  As always, Bowzer & The Stingrays also take the Arena stage, while Bowzer himself plays host for the evening.
The list of hits by Daryl Hall and John Oates goes on forever.   Beginning with “She’s Gone” in 1974, they were consistently found on the charts and on MTV over the next ten years.  Their releases include the #1 singles “Rich Girl,”  “Kiss On My List,”  “Maneater,” “Private Eyes,” “I Can’t Go For That (No Can Do)” and “Out of Touch.”  The duo will be honored with the Chairman’s Award for Sustained Creative Achievement by The National Association of Recording Merchandisers this summer.

Brothers Damien and Tourie Escobar make up the sensational music duo known as Nuttin’ But Stringz.  Their amazing and inspirational violin playing that blends Classical music, Jazz, R&B and Hip Hop helped land them a second place finish on the popular NBC series America’s Got Talent.  The teenage brothers who studied at the Julliard School of Music have brought their infectious and vibrant sound to the likes of The Apollo Theater, The Tonight Show with Jay Leno, The Ellen Degeneres Show and on January 1st plan to resonate the Wolf Den with a thrilling performance beginning at 8:00pm.
